为满足引信传爆序列对高可靠性、高安全性火工药剂的需求,通过小隔板试验及升降法试验对PBXN-5传爆药的输出能力和冲击波感度作了分析和研究,小样本试验发现:当施主药柱装药相同,随施主与受主间隔板厚度增加,可靠起爆概率明显降低;但随受主药柱的装药尺寸的减小,传爆概率却增大。总之,受主药柱直径越小,隔板越薄,使用可靠性越高,结合安全使用性,计算得到合适的可靠度数据,为微型火工品装药提供参数依据。
In order to meet the demand of fuze explosion sequence for high reliability and high safety firework, the output capacity and shock sensitivity of PBXN-5 booster were analyzed and researched through small board test and lifting test. A small sample It is found that when the donor charge is the same, the probability of reliable initiation decreases with the increase of the thickness of the spacer between the donor and the acceptor. However, as the charge size decreases, the explosion probability increases. In conclusion, the smaller the diameter of the main drug column, the thinner the separator, the higher the reliability of use, and the safe useability, the suitable reliability data are calculated to provide the parameter basis for the miniature explosive charging.
